Burlington and Honfleur sign a partnership agreement

October 8, 2012, a delegation from Burlington visited Honfleur. Members of the delegation were Senator Patrick Leahy and Marcelle Leahy, Ernie Pomerleau (honorary consul of France to state of Vermont), Christophe Guilhou (consul general from France to New England), Tom Torti (Chamber of Commerce), Doreen Kraft (executive director of Burlington City Arts), and members of the Honfleur Sister City Committee: Lise Veronneau, Lisa Schamberg, and Dana vanderHeyden.

The group signed a “partnership” agreement with the Honfleur hosts and exchanged gifts. (Such a relationship had first been discussed by Burlington mayor Bob Kiss and Honfleur mayor Michel Lamarre in a meeting in Honfleur o September 20, 2010.) Pomerleau presente Mayor Lamarre with a replica of the ship on which Samuel de Champlain sailed to New France in 1609, the Don de Dieu.  Mayor Lamarre presented the Burlingtonians with a large flag.
